How to Choose the Right PVC Hangar for Aviation & Logistics

The aviation and logistics industries require durable, flexible, and cost-effective storage solutions. Traditional steel or fabric hangars often come with limitations—high costs, long construction times, or insufficient weather resistance. PVC hangars have emerged as a superior alternative, offering quick installation, excellent durability, and adaptability to harsh climates.

Key Factors When Choosing a PVC Hangars

1. Size & Space Requirements

The first consideration is the size of the aircraft or cargo you need to store. Small private planes require different dimensions compared to large cargo aircraft or military drones. Clear-span designs (no internal columns) maximize usable space, while modular options allow future expansion.

 

For logistics, consider stacking height and floor space for efficient storage. Warmeks offers custom sizing to fit exact requirements, whether for a single helicopter or a fleet of cargo planes.

2. Material Quality & Durability

Not all PVC fabrics are equal. High-quality PVC-coated polyester provides superior resistance to UV rays, fire, and extreme weather. In Northern Europe and Central Asia, where snow loads and strong winds are common, the hangar must meet strict wind (up to 30 m/s) and snow load (up to 150 kg/m²) ratings.

 

Warmeks uses EU-certified materials that withstand harsh winters, heavy rain, and prolonged sun exposure, ensuring long-term durability.
